PREVENTATIVE MAINTENEACE

01

Bringing your vehicle to us for regular service is the best way for you to save money on automotive costs and save time on easily avoidable mechanical problems.

Many times we recommend maintenance service, such as battery replacement, only to see the vehicle needs to be towed in later for the very service we recommended. Of course, this can cost the customer more money and even more frustration.

​

Even during a basic oil and filter service, our mechanics will check batteries, fluids, brakes and under car componentst to prevent costly repairs and inconvenient brake downs. We proudly use information systems which have all the OEM factory maintenance schedules so we can properly maintain your vehicle and help you plan for upcoming services you might need. This helps you avoid untimely breakdowns and expenses.
